Roofing inspection services involve a thorough evaluation of a property's roof to assess its current condition. Skilled service providers examine the shingles, flashing, gutters, and other key components to identify signs of wear, damage, or potential issues. These inspections are typically visual but can also include the use of specialized tools to detect problems that are not immediately visible. Regular inspections help homeowners stay ahead of potential roof problems, ensuring that minor issues are caught early before they develop into costly repairs or replacements.

One of the primary benefits of a roofing inspection is identifying problems such as leaks, missing or damaged shingles, and areas where the roof may be weakened by weather or age. Inspections can reveal underlying issues like rotting wood, compromised flashing, or ventilation problems that could lead to water intrusion or structural damage. Detecting these issues early allows property owners to address them promptly, reducing the risk of extensive damage and helping to extend the lifespan of the roof.

Roofing inspection services are commonly used for a variety of property types, including single-family homes, multi-family residences, and commercial buildings. Homeowners often schedule inspections after severe weather events, when buying or selling a property, or as part of routine maintenance. Property managers and commercial property owners also rely on these services to ensure their buildings remain in good condition and to prevent unexpected disruptions caused by roof failures. When comparing service providers for roofing inspection services,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should inquire about how long a local contractor has been performing inspections and whether they have a track record of handling properties comparable to their own. An experienced contractor will be familiar with common issues in the area’s roofing systems and can provide insights based on past work, helping homeowners feel more confident in the quality and thoroughness of the inspection.

Clear written expectations are essential when evaluating local contractors for roofing inspections. Homeowners should seek providers who can outline what the inspection will cover, the process involved, and what reports or documentation will be provided afterward. Having these details in writing helps ensure that both parties are aligned on what to expect, reducing misunderstandings and making it easier to compare different options objectively.

Reputable references and good communication are also key factors to consider. Homeowners are encouraged to ask local contractors for references from previous clients, especially those with similar property types or inspection needs. Additionally, a service provider who communicates clearly and promptly can make the process smoother and more transparent.
